CVE-2026-8936

CVE-2026-8936 describes an unbounded recursion in the grpcfuse kernel module that can cause a VM panic in the Docker Desktop VM when a container creates deeply nested directories on a bind-mounted host folder, triggering a dentry invalidation event. The issue has been fixed in Docker Desktop 4.76...

CVE-2026-46052

A flaw was found in the Linux kernel's Ceph filesystem. A local user or process interacting with the Ceph filesystem could trigger a dcache hash corruption when a negative dentry is incorrectly re-added to the dcache hash while it is already present. This can cause the system to experience an RCU...
